> How do I tell it to automatically download all messages?

Go to general preferences and set up your news server, etc. Subscribe to
the groups you want to read by scrolling through the list at "all groups."
Than click on the "online" button and select the option you want for
downloading.

Outlook Express is dangerous only if you do not get all the windows patches,
install anti-virus, and exercise reasonable care. I have never had a
problem with it. I find it has a better interface than Agent. I use both.
